Summary: When Katara hears of a dragon terrorizing the locals, she jumps at the opportunity to earn the reward if the beast is slayed. But when she reaches the dragon's lair, she's surprised to find a man there instead. Undeterred, she continues her hunt for the dragon, but her search brings her back to Zuko again. Before long, she begins to piece things together, but nothing can prepare her for the full truth.
“…guards have posted a reward if someone slays the beast,” one of them was saying. “It’s been menacing the farms, slayin’ the livestock and such. Won’t be long until it kills a person.”
“What’s the reward?” the second patron inquired.
“¥1000 yuan and a commemoration from the Fire Lord himself,” the first one said. “If it expands its territory it’ll hit the Caldera. He wants the dragon slain.”
“Agni forbid the blasted thing damages any of the farms that feeds the nobles,” the second snorted derisively.
Katara had heard enough. She turned towards them and asked, “Where’s this beast at?”
They looked up at her, clearly unimpressed by her appearance. “What, you think you’re gonna slay the dragon?” the second one snorted.
“I might,” Katara said defensively. She was used to ridicule—she knew she didn't like the average dragon slayer. But she was a blade for hire, and there was very little that she would back down from.
“Highkeep Peak,” the second man said. “Up in the Calderan Mountains, couple days north of here. I wouldn’t bother, little lady. That beast’ll gobble you up and be hungry for seconds.”
Katara took a swig off of her drink. “We’ll see about that.”
